Scope

Description

Lancashire County Council (LCC) is responsible for delivering winter service operations to keep the county's highways safe during ice, snow and other severe weather, relying on a time‑critical in‑vehicle winter service system that supports planning, in‑cab guidance, automated spreading and the capture of evidential treatment data across multiple depots. As part of its continuous improvement approach, LCC is exploring the current market for winter salting and gritting technology to understand supplier capabilities, innovations and delivery models that could enhance resilience, data quality, reporting, connectivity and out‑of‑hours support. To inform its thinking, the Council is issuing a Request for Information (RFI) solely to gather insight from the market.
